Alohaaloha Posted March 17, 2015 #1 Share Posted March 17, 2015 Whilst I was doing on line check in, I came to an option to order luggage tags for our suite on Explorer in May. But because I booked through a US based TA, the country options for delivery are only USA and Canada, UK is not in the drop down box. I spoke to RCI who said it was because the booking was made in the US. They suggested I contact my TA, however, they said it's all electronic docs now and RCI do not issue luggage tags any more to anyone. I'm not greatly put out by not having luggage tags I can always print ours from the e docs, but is my TA correct? Or has anyone any ideas how to get round the delivery to UK issue? Thanks in advance. elkay68 Posted May 13, 2015 #10 Share Posted May 13, 2015 How far in advance can we request the luggage tags if we are staying in a suite?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Clarea Posted May 13, 2015 #11 Share Posted May 13, 2015 How far in advance can we request the luggage tags if we are staying in a suite? You have to wait until cruise docs are issued, which is usually 49 days before the cruise. That can be delayed for various reasons, such as having Choice Air on your booking.
